&nbsp; [caption id="attachment_19038" align="alignright" width="150"] Selah Parker[/caption] <span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>Selah Parker - Reagan MS - 2024 - Team Takeover</strong></span> &nbsp; Selah was good at attacking the basket off the dribble.  Her willingness to use her weak hand to finish plays was impressive as many high school players still struggle with that. &nbsp; <span style="color: #800000"><strong><span style="text-decoration: underline">Danielle Morgan - Northwest HS - 2023 - 1 on None</span></strong></span> &nbsp; At 5'7" Danielle was one of the bigger guards in the building.  With a few high school practices under her belt already, she was able to excel scoring with her experience and strength. &nbsp; <span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>Malia Siriwardene - Union Mill - 2026 - Virginia Elite</strong></span> &nbsp; Malia was won of the youngest players in the building but she was also one of the most skilled.  She has a good handle and as she grows and gets stronger she will be hard to stop. &nbsp; <span style="text-decoration: underline"><span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>Riley Samuda - Crestwood MS - 2025 - Team Takeover</strong></span></span> &nbsp; Riley is only listed at 5'0" but, she has a long body and is very athletic.  She worked hard during drills and was a quick learner in the defensive drills.  She can be a special player as she continues to develop. &nbsp; <span style="text-decoration: underline"><span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>Maya Pitts - Lake Ridge MS - 2025- Team Loaded</strong></span></span> &nbsp; Maya excelled in the drill work with her ball handling.  She handled the ball well in pickup games while showing some good speed. &nbsp; <span style="text-decoration: underline"><span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>Kennedy Harris - Thomas Eaton MS - BWSL Black Widows</strong></span></span> &nbsp; Kennedy is skilled at getting to the basket.  She attacks without over-dribbling and is strong enough to finish with contact. &nbsp; <span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>Amber Perry - Viaduct MS - 2024 - Maryland Belles</strong></span> &nbsp; Amber was one of the best players we've seen off of the dribble at any of the combines.  She has a superior handle and attacks well after freezing defenders with a nice and deceptive hesitation dribble. &nbsp; &nbsp; <span style="text-decoration: underline"><span style="color: #000080;text-decoration: underline"><strong>TOP SHOOTERS:</strong></span></span> &nbsp; <span style="text-decoration: underline"><span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>Kennedy James - Riverdale Baptist - 2024 - Team Takeover</strong></span></span> &nbsp; Kennedy has come from a family of shooters having two division one sisters that were pretty good in that area.  She has perfect form as a seventh grader which should translate into a very accurate high school and college shooter. &nbsp; <span style="text-decoration: underline"><span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>Sasha Barr - Westland MS - 2025 - PV Thunder</strong></span></span> &nbsp; We mentioned Sasha in the first recap and obviously she belongs in the list when mentioning shooters.  She has good range and accuracy especially for her age. &nbsp; <span style="text-decoration: underline"><span style="color: #800000;text-decoration: underline"><strong>River Adams - Deale MS - 2024 - Team Takeover</strong></span></span> &nbsp; River was another player that had a good set shot.  She was also able to attack the basket but, her shooting is what caused the most damage.
